Step 1: Set Clear Goals
The first step in your Italian learning journey is to define your goals. What motivates you to learn Italian? Are you looking to communicate with locals during your travels, dive into Italian literature, or simply enrich your life with a new language? Setting clear objectives will help you stay focused and measure your progress along the way.

Step 3: Create a Study Routine
Consistency is key to language learning success. Establish a study routine that fits your schedule. Dedicate a specific time each day or week to practice Italian. Even dedicating just 20-30 minutes a day can yield significant progress over time.
Step 4: Immerse Yourself in Italian
Immerse yourself in the Italian language and culture. Watch Italian movies, listen to Italian music, and try cooking Italian recipes while practicing your language skills. This helps you absorb the language in a fun and engaging way.
Step 5: Practice Speaking
Don’t shy away from speaking! Whether you find a language partner, practice with native speakers, or use language learning apps with speaking exercises, verbal communication is a vital aspect of mastering any language.
Step 6: Track Your Progress
Track your progress to stay motivated. Keep a journal of new words, phrases, and expressions you’ve learned. Celebrate milestones along the way, no matter how small they may seem.
Step 7: Stay Persistent
Learning a new language can be challenging, but persistence pays off. Don’t be discouraged by setbacks; they are a natural part of the learning process. Keep moving forward, and you’ll see improvement over time.
